a branch of knowledge
“in what discipline is his doctorate?”
a system of rules of conduct or method of practice
“he quickly learned the discipline of prison routine”
the trait of being well behaved
“he insisted on discipline among the troops”
the act of disciplining
“the offenders deserved the harsh discipline they received”
punish in order to gain control or enforce obedience
“The teacher disciplined the pupils rather frequently”
